Gov. Biodun Oyebanji of Ekiti has urged members of the All Peoples Congress (APC) to intensify door-to-door campaigns for the party’s presidential candidate, Bola Tinubu’s victory in the forthcoming general election.

This is just as Oyebanji expressed his appreciation to the national leadership of APC, Ekiti chapter and members of the party for the success of the Friday, Feb. 3, presidential campaign rally in Ado-Ekiti.

This is contained in a statement made available to journalists by the governor’s Special Adviser on Media, Mr Yinka Oyebode, on Saturday in Ado-Ekiti.

The statement quotes Oyebanji as describing the turn out at the presidential rally as well as the love shown to the APC presidential flag-bearer as “massive.”

He urged APC members to commence a massive mobilisation of voters as well as door to door campaign for Tinubu and all the APC candidates for the National Assembly and state assemblies ahead of the Feb. 25 and March 4, elections.

“My appreciation goes to God Almighty, special thanks to the National Working Committee (NWC) of our party, the Presidential Campaign Council, Ekiti Presidential Campaign Council.

“I also appreciate former governors, Dr Kayode Fayemi and Mr Niyi Adebayo, all our former deputy governors, former and serving members of the National Assembly as well as all the leaders of our party in Ekiti for working hard to ensure a successful rally.

“The task ahead of us now, is to commence a massive mobilisation of support and door to- door campaign at the grassroots level for the election of Tinubu as president of the country; as well as all our national and state Assembly candidates,” the governor said.

He explained that Tinubu had always been there for Ekiti people, saying this was the time to pay him back with their votes.

Oyebanji further said that there was need to get all Ekiti national and state assembly candidates elected in order to ensure good governance.

The governor also thanked security agencies in the state including the FRSC and the Ekiti Traffic Management Agency,(EKSTMA) for effective management of traffic during the period of the rally. (NAN
